We are excited to introduce Cala kIQ Plus by Cala Health, a next-generation wearable designed to transform how essential tremor and Parkinson’s disease are treated. This wrist-worn neurostimulation device delivers personalized, non-invasive therapy that helps reduce hand tremors and improve daily motor function — bringing clinically validated treatment directly into everyday life.

Unlike traditional approaches that rely on medication or invasive procedures, Cala kIQ Plus uses adaptive transcutaneous nerve stimulation to target tremor symptoms in real time. The system continuously adjusts therapy modes to optimize relief based on individual response, enabling users to regain control during everyday tasks such as eating, writing, or holding objects.

Seamlessly integrated with a companion app, the wearable supports personalized calibration, therapy tracking, and data-driven adjustments over time. Whether at home or on the move, it provides precision, adaptability, and meaningful symptom relief without compromise.

About Cala Health

Cala Health is a bioelectronic medicine company focused on developing non-invasive wearable therapies for neurological conditions. By combining neuroscience, wearable sensors, and personalized stimulation algorithms, the company aims to provide effective, drug-free treatment options for patients with movement disorders.
